She's been acting off for about 3 days now. Laying on the ground more than usual. Not eating much at all, but ate a fair amount of grit yesterday. Doesn't come off the roost with everyone in the morning or often goes in by herself. Her tail seems droopy to me. Her comb color appears normal or maybe only slightly less red than her "sibling" of the same breed. Her crop feels pliable, perhaps even squishy but no smell emanating from her mouth and no gurgling in her chest. No apparent upper respiratory symptoms. However, I have noticed She's spit up water a few times when I've picked her up. Her feet look fine and her vent looks fine but paler (yellowish) than my other chickens. She has not begun to lay yet. She's had loose stools the past couple days but it's also been 90 plus degrees and She's been drinking a lot. I can attach a kind of crappy (no pun intended) photo of the poop from today.
I have no idea what could be going on (coccidia, egg bound on first egg?, sour crop, worms, maybe totally fine and bottom of pecking order?) I have separated her from the flock.
Unsure what to treat for or what more to do for her at this point. I brought her in the house with the AC set to 70 so it's a little cooler, but now she's just standing in the chicken ICU. Im leaning perhaps towards mild sour crop? But really unsure. Any advice is appreciated.
